Output e75c62fd1850222fbf53c4c762b0f9e4fc8c507f0d1a18f5daaf8fd637d3d388:0

value
74050
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58d9ef3d328df5e537b512fd2b55671f32867b5e OP_EQUAL
address
39npTnGSTgbEmqMwwLQo9ceW9qDjUrQhCs
transaction
e75c62fd1850222fbf53c4c762b0f9e4fc8c507f0d1a18f5daaf8fd637d3d388